The July 2007 issue of Dealey Plaza Echo, the outstanding Kennedy assassination research journal published by the Dealey Plaza UK group, is now available online.
This issue, in addition to news and other segments, contains several original essays:
- The Single Bullet in Flatland, by Alaric Rosman.
- Oswald's Berlin Sketch?, by Mark Bridger.
- Memories of Clay Shaw, by Francesca Akhtar.
- The Ozzie Rabbit Lodge, by Terry J. Moore.
- For the Sake of Historical Accuracy, by Barry Keane.
- The Myth of the Depository Roll Call, by Mark Bridger.
- Igor "Turk" Vaganov, by Mark Bridger.
- Cruising About the Crescent City (continued), by Terry Moore.
The Mary Ferrell Foundation has an ongoing agreement with Dealey Plaza UK to publish each issue of Dealey Plaza Echo after the paper version has been out for one year.
